◆68th Arima Kinen G1 (December 24th, Nakayama Racecourse, turf 2500m = Good)
At the end of the day, the Grand Prix was contested by 16 horses, and the favorite to win, Justin Palace (4-year-old male, stabled by Haruki Sugiyama, sire Deep Impact), ridden by Takeshi Yokoyama, lost to 4th place. He was aiming to make a comeback following finishing 2nd in the previous race at the Tenno Sho Autumn, but was unable to win his second G1 victory, his first since the Tenno Sho Spring 2023.
He entered the race in 3rd place in the fan vote, the highest of any horse running. Trainer Haruki Sugiyama was born on December 24th on the day of the race, but he was unable to celebrate his 42nd birthday with a horse under his care.
In addition, Deep Impact’s offspring had a total of 71 wins in G1 and was tied for the lead with Sunday Silence’s offspring, but was left behind as the sole leader.
